Windows 11 Tips: Taking Control of App Handling with Winget

Windows 11 provides a useful way to handle applications directly from the command line using Winget. This tool is built-in into the system and allows you to efficiently search for, obtain , and install software. Instead of exploring the Microsoft Store, you can use straightforward commands to get what you need. For example, locate available applications with `winget search program `. To setting up a specific program, simply use `winget install application program_name`. You can also upgrade all your installed applications with `winget upgrade --all`.
